Machine Learning Engineer


Machine Learning Engineer | California | Remote

We're working with our client on this exciting opportunity.

Join a leader in Social Media and Content Platforms as a Machine Learning Engineer, focusing on building advanced ML capabilities for a user-facing product. This high-impact, six-month contract role involves accelerating the ML development process from internal tooling to deployment, with a strong emphasis on automating moderation actions and community rule enforcement using cutting-edge LLM and non-LLM based models.

The Role

  • Design, build, and deploy LLM and non-LLM based models to solve critical user-facing classifier problems.
  • Accelerate model iteration across diverse content types, including text, links, images, and video.
  • Develop internal tools for model testing, validation, and overall ML development efficiency.
  • Directly contribute to automating moderation actions and enforcing community rules.
  • Collaborate with the engineering team to shape project direction and contribute to overall team success.

What You'll Need

  • 3+ years of end-to-end experience in production-level machine learning model training, evaluation, and deployment.
  • Deep expertise in Python and solid understanding of software development best practices.
  • Proven experience with classifier problems and building ML capabilities for user-facing products.
  • Familiarity with image/video processing ML systems.
  • Demonstrated ability to work autonomously, manage time effectively, and deliver results quickly.

What's On Offer

  • Opportunity to work with a leader in Social Media on a high-impact user-facing product.
  • Chance to work with cutting-edge ML technologies, including LLMs and Google Vertex/Gemini LLM.
  • Autonomous role with significant responsibility and the ability to drive direct impact.
  • Collaborative environment with a focus on rapid iteration and innovation.

Apply via Haystack today!